## The throughline
Bitcoin, AI, and energy are three of the largest growth markets of the next decade, and they run on the same scarce resources: cheap energy, computing power, and money that cannot be printed at will. As these markets grow, the value collects in whoever supplies and secures those scarce inputs. Ten31 invests in that infrastructure. We have strong conviction in where this is going, and we put capital behind the companies building the foundation underneath it.
## What we invest in (3 pillars)
**1. Scarcity is the whole opportunity.**
Every one of these markets is bottlenecked on something scarce. AI and bitcoin both compete for cheap energy and compute. Both settle on money that is hard to produce. The companies that own and supply the scarce side of that equation capture the value as demand grows. That is where we invest.
**2. We invest in foundational infrastructure with real revenue.**
The companies that generate energy, secure capital, and power computation. These are real businesses earning real money from real demand today, not stories about what might happen later.
**3. Founders seek us out, and we lead deals others never see.**
This is our edge, and it is concrete. Founders in this space come to us because of our experience and our genuine alignment with bitcoin. We pursue and lead opportunities that are exclusive to us and not available to the broader market. People in this ecosystem know our track record and want us on their side.

## The proof
$200M+ deployed across two funds into 30+ of the strongest companies in the space, including Strike in bitcoin financial services and Start9 in personal datacenters and edge AI, plus energy and mining infrastructure. Fund III continues the same strategy.
